How to go to Daiwa Roynet Hotel Himeji from Airport
Getting from the airport to Daiwa Roynet Hotel Himeji is a breeze with several convenient hotel transfer options. Whether you're looking for speed or affordability, there's a way to get to the hotel that suits your needs. Here are a few options to consider:
Taxi (most direct):
A taxi from Kansai International Airport (KIX) to Daiwa Roynet Hotel Himeji will take approximately 1.5 to 2 hours, depending on traffic. This is the most direct option, but also the most expensive, costing around ¥25,000 - ¥30,000 (approximately SGD 230 - SGD 280).
Train (most affordable):
Take the JR Haruka Limited Express from Kansai International Airport to Shin-Osaka Station. From Shin-Osaka, transfer to the JR Shinkansen (bullet train) to Himeji Station. The journey takes about 1 hour 45 minutes to 2 hours and costs around ¥6,000 - ¥7,000 (approximately SGD 55 - SGD 65). From Himeji Station, the hotel is a short walk away.
Airport Limousine Bus:
An Airport Limousine Bus runs from Kansai International Airport to Himeji Station. The journey takes approximately 2 hours 30 minutes and costs around ¥3,500 (approximately SGD 32). From Himeji Station, the hotel is a short walk away.
Ride Hailing:
Ride Hailing services are available, but may be more expensive than taxis.
Tips:
For the most convenient route, consider taking the JR Haruka Limited Express to Shin-Osaka and then transferring to the Shinkansen to Himeji. This option balances speed and cost effectively. Purchase a Japan Rail Pass if you plan on doing a lot of travelling by train during your stay.

Nearby MRT Station & Bus Stops
Navigating Himeji is easy with convenient access to public transportation. Here's information on nearby MRT station and bus stops nearby:
Himeji Station (JR and Shinkansen):
This is the main transportation hub in Himeji, located approximately a 5-minute walk from the hotel. From here, you can access various JR lines and the Shinkansen (bullet train) to reach other parts of Japan.
Himeji Bus Terminal:
Located adjacent to Himeji Station, the bus terminal offers numerous bus routes to destinations within Himeji and surrounding areas.
To use public transportation, you can purchase an ICOCA or Suica card, which are rechargeable contactless cards accepted on most trains and buses in Japan. These cards can be purchased at vending machines or ticket counters at major train stations.
Nearby Attractions for Family / Kid Friendly
Looking for nearby activities and nearby places to go for the whole family? Himeji and the surrounding area offer a variety of attractions suitable for families with children. Here are five nearby sightseeing places to consider:
Himeji Castle:
A U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of Japan's most iconic castles. Kids will love exploring the castle grounds and learning about its history. Distance from hotel: Approximately 15-minute walk. Entry price: ¥1,000 (approximately SGD 9) for adults, ¥300 (approximately SGD 2.70) for children.
Himeji Central Park:
A large amusement park with a safari zone, a petting zoo, and various rides and attractions. Distance from hotel: Approximately 30-minute drive. Entry price: Varies depending on the season and activities.
Engyoji Temple:
A historic temple complex located on Mount Shosha, offering beautiful views and a peaceful atmosphere. Distance from hotel: Approximately 30-minute bus ride. Entry price: ¥500 (approximately SGD 4.50) for adults, ¥200 (approximately SGD 1.80) for children.
Koko-en Garden:
A collection of nine traditional Japanese gardens located near Himeji Castle. Kids will enjoy exploring the different gardens and admiring the beautiful scenery. Distance from hotel: Approximately 10-minute walk from Himeji Castle. Entry price: ¥310 (approximately SGD 2.80) for adults, ¥150 (approximately SGD 1.35) for children.
Himeji City Museum of Art:
Features a collection of modern and contemporary art, as well as temporary exhibitions. Distance from hotel: Approximately 10-minute walk. Entry price: Varies depending on the exhibition.
